iLeeker 2013-10-10 03:18 采纳率: 0%
浏览 2354

如何分析百度网盘的直链?

就是给定一个百度外链,

分析下它的真实地址在哪,

是要学JS,还是要学PHP?

给个思路就可以了,谢谢。

网上有一些PHP的源码,只讲了实行,没有讲怎么看出来的,想学一下,谢谢。

  • 写回答

1条回答 默认 最新

  • ChatGPTᴼᴾᴱᴺᴬᴵ 2023-03-24 19:40
    关注

    该回答引用ChatGPT-3.5

    分析百度网盘的直链需要了解一些网盘的基本原理。百度网盘的直链是通过一个特定的参数来实现的。这个参数通常被称为“提取码”,是一个短字符串,可以直接在百度网盘的分享链接中输入并获取文件下载链接。


    为了分析百度网盘的直链,你需要先获取分享链接的HTML源代码,然后在源代码中搜索提取码。提取码通常会出现在类似于这样的HTML代码中:

    <span class="accessCode">提取码: xxxx</span>
    

    其中,xxxx是具体的提取码。你可以使用PHP或JavaScript等语言中的正则表达式来提取提取码。


    获取了提取码之后,你就可以构造百度网盘的真实下载链接了。百度网盘的真实下载链接的格式如下:

    https://pan.baidu.com/api/sharedownload?app_id=250528&sign=xxxx&timestamp=xxxx&bdstoken=xxxx&channel=chunlei&clienttype=0&web=1&path=%2F
    

    其中,xxxx是一些动态生成的参数,需要通过一些算法或者解析器来获取。你可以使用PHP或JavaScript等语言编写代码来获取这些参数,并构造真实下载链接。


    总的来说,分析百度网盘的直链需要了解网盘的基本原理和构造方式,并具备一定的编程技能。如果你想深入学习这个问题,可以查阅一些相关的文档或者教程,如百度网盘API的官方文档。

    评论

报告相同问题?

悬赏问题

  • ¥15 求差集那个函数有问题,有无佬可以解决
  • ¥15 【提问】基于Invest的水源涵养
  • ¥20 微信网友居然可以通过vx号找到我绑的手机号
  • ¥15 寻一个支付宝扫码远程授权登录的软件助手app
  • ¥15 解riccati方程组
  • ¥15 display:none;样式在嵌套结构中的已设置了display样式的元素上不起作用?
  • ¥15 使用rabbitMQ 消息队列作为url源进行多线程爬取时,总有几个url没有处理的问题。
  • ¥15 Ubuntu在安装序列比对软件STAR时出现报错如何解决
  • ¥50 树莓派安卓APK系统签名
  • ¥65 汇编语言除法溢出问题